Here's how you can foster accountability for meeting deadlines in your organization.
Deadlines are crucial in maintaining the momentum of your organization's projects and operations. To ensure that your team meets them consistently, fostering a culture of accountability is key. This involves setting clear expectations, tracking progress, and holding team members accountable for their responsibilities. By implementing strategies that emphasize the importance of deadlines and the consequences of not meeting them, you can help your team develop a more disciplined approach to their work and improve the overall productivity of your organization.
